What is PDF Page Numbers?

PDF Page Numbers is a free online tool that adds page numbering to PDF documents.

Choose from 6 positions (bottom-center, corners, top-center), 4 number formats, custom starting number, adjustable font size, color, and margin. Optionally skip the first page for cover sheets. Everything runs in your browser.

How to use PDF Page Numbers

  1. 1

    Upload your PDF

    Drag and drop or click to upload a PDF file.

  2. 2

    Choose position

    Select where page numbers appear: bottom-center (most common), corners, or top.

  3. 3

    Pick format

    Choose from "1", "Page 1", "Page 1 of 12", or "1/12" formats.

  4. 4

    Customize

    Set starting number, font size, color, margin, and whether to skip the cover page.

  5. 5

    Download

    Click Add Page Numbers and download the result.
